The {n1}, {n2} up to {nk} parameters are dot graphics data. If you select the 8
needle dot graphics mode, one byte data is needed for each column so that the
formulas {h}*256 +{l} = {number of columns} +{l} is valid. If you select the 24
needle dot graphics mode, three bytes data are needed for each column so that the
formulas {h}*256+{l} = {number of columns*3}+{l} is valid.
ESC ? {n} {m}
This command changes one graphics mode to another. The parameter {n}
specifies a character (K,L,Y or Z) which is reassigned to specific mode {m} = 0-6,
32-33, 38-40

Setting Down-line Loading

ESC : NUL {n} NUL
This sequence copies the character generator in ROM into the RAM area dedicated
to the down-line loading of characters. Make sure that the BUFFER FULL
function is selected in the Printer Setup, otherwise this command will be ignored.
